[QUOTE="Marty Jackson, post: 1788220, member: 2291"] The ACC didn't make the process a public spectacle. Most thought Uconn was a shoe-in until it wasn't picked. There wasn't a pro-longed debate or process in which UofL was pitted against Uconn. As for Syracuse and Pitt, along with the other moves in the first raid, most we more very much a closed process. very few had knowledge prior to the actual announcement. Same with The BIG. You can't compare the process because the public wasn't part of it. But, then go back to WVU and the Big 12. Again, their process became a public spectacle in which UofL was pitted against WVU. They seem to be the only conference that can't keep its in-house matters private. Or, they are the only conference that prefers to play out their matters in public to gauge public perception. However you view it, it isn't a positive to make other academic institutions publicly grovel. [/QUOTE]
